CORNWALL, Ontario – Zumba with Christal is 12-years-old and growing strong, and to thank the community for their support, Christal Bowen, owner and operator of Zumba with Christal, will be holding a Havana Night event as a part of a special extended class on Monday, Sept. 30 at the Agora Centre starting at 6:30 p.m.

The gym in which they workout will be decorated with tiki torches, and the participants will have a chance to work with Cuban fans. The Cuban fans will also have a special inscription and will read “Thank you for being my biggest fan.”

There will also be choreographed dances and special costumes and music playlist which were created with the help of Christal’s wife Val Bowen.

Bowen said that a typical class usually has between 80 to 150 participants. She said that it was her students who have kept her going these past 12 years.

“I keep doing this because of the people,” she said. “They have a non-stop dedication that keeps me motivated to keep going.”

Going into her 12th year, Bowen is introducing a new pound class with Rip Stix, which are a type of weighted drumstick.

“People are going to hear us before they see us,” said Christal Bowen. “We have a wait list every week. The hype is real.”
